No such thing as standard pay la...
It's a business, you have to start from bottom, find a niche and be really good in it. Build a portfolio, market yourself and build up customer base.
I know someone who started part time getting less than RM1000 per month initially. But he market himself really well, build up his translators network, plus he has excellent technical background: work as engineer for few years, then did MSc in chemical engineering. So, he got plenty of technical translation jobs even including those from medical industry. His work ethics are excellent and always finish jobs ahead of time. Currently he's making more than RM15k per month working from home and his client list include some of the biggest companies in the world. Can afford RM250k as house downpayment and RM75k as car downpayment last year.
In any field, you can be successful if you work smart and work hard. I also know lousy translators making only RM1000-2000 per month, but they are happy as it's only part time job that allows them to be full time house wives.
